Application of Japan Laparoscopic Smoke Evacuator Market

The Japan Laparoscopic Smoke Evacuator Market primarily serves hospitals, surgical centers, and clinics engaged in minimally invasive surgeries. These devices are essential for removing surgical smoke generated during laparoscopic procedures, ensuring a safer environment for both patients and medical staff. They are used in various surgeries such as cholecystectomy, hernia repair, and gynecological operations. AI Impact on Industry – Japan Laparoscopic Smoke Evacuator Market

Artificial Intelligence (AI) is transforming the Japan Laparoscopic Smoke Evacuator Market by enabling smarter, more efficient devices. AI-powered systems can automatically detect smoke levels in real-time, adjusting evacuation rates accordingly to optimize performance and reduce energy consumption. Machine learning algorithms improve device maintenance by predicting component failures, minimizing downtime. AI integration also enhances user interface design, providing surgeons with intuitive controls and real-time feedback. Additionally, data analytics from AI-enabled smoke evacuators support hospitals in monitoring usage patterns and ensuring compliance with safety standards. Key Restraints Factors – Japan Laparoscopic Smoke Evacuator Market

Despite positive growth prospects, the Japan Laparoscopic Smoke Evacuator Market faces certain restraints. High costs associated with advanced smoke evacuation systems can limit adoption, especially among smaller clinics and hospitals with budget constraints. Limited awareness or training on the importance of smoke management may hinder utilization in some healthcare settings. Additionally, the presence of alternative or outdated evacuation methods can slow market penetration. Regulatory approval processes for new devices may also cause delays in product launches. Moreover, concerns about device compatibility with existing surgical equipment and the need for staff training on new technologies can pose challenges to widespread adoption.
